13/393 = ≈3.31%
Rounded to 2 decimal places.
A fraction like 13/393 could describe a small share of people in a large survey, such as customers who choose a certain product or students who participate in a specific activity. It represents about 3.31%, so it might also appear in reports about uncommon events, minor defects, or occasional errors.
To picture it quickly, imagine dividing 393 people into a large group and marking just 13 of them. Since 1% of 393 is roughly 4 people, 13 people is a little more than 3%, making 3.31% a useful estimate to think of as about 3 out of every 100.
A common mistake is to treat 13/393 as 13%, because the numerator is 13. The denominator matters just as much: 13 out of 393 is far smaller than 13 out of 100.
